Ordinals
beta
Sat 1725729531719912
decimal
540583.781719912
degree
0°120583′295″781719912‴
percentile
82.17759683896263%
name
bpxfmmjyxrl
cycle
0
epoch
2
period
268
block
540583
offset
781719912
timestamp
2018-09-09 02:49:00 UTC
rarity
common
prev
next